In this book Robert R. Clewis shows how certain crucial concepts in Kant''s aesthetics and practical philosophy - the sublime, enthusiasm, freedom, empirical and intellectual interests, the idea of a republic - fit together and deepen our understanding of Kant''s philosophy. He examines the ways in which different kinds of sublimity reveal freedom and indirectly contribute to morality, and discuss...
